I'm very new to this, so sorry if this is dumb....but I recently registered a domain name for a business I'm starting. Now I'm not sure what I do next. I guess I need to find a web host and then somehow have the registred name point to my webpage on the host's sever, right? Any tips on finding a host? They all offer different stuff. All I know for sure is that I want a CGI bin and it needs to be big enough for lots of pictures (although I'm not entirely sure just how big this is).

get a hosting service,once you have that,Get the DNS information from your hosting company..its usually of this format.
DNS1.somecompany.com

then go to the site where you bought your domain name,enter the control panel to update your info and update the DNS entries.
By defaul they should point to the DNS's of the company where u bought your domain name.
